Rondin Parc, Adventure park in Rocles, France
Rondin Parc is an adventure park set in a forested landscape with seven different courses where visitors climb between trees and move across suspended obstacles. More than 150 activities are arranged by difficulty level, so both small children and adults can find suitable challenges.
The site was created in response to growing interest in outdoor activities in the Lozere region. Its development helped establish adventure tourism in southern France.
The park incorporates French recreational traditions by combining tree climbing activities with water sports on Lake Naussac throughout different seasons.
The park is divided into different zones suited to different age groups, with specific areas for young children and progressively harder courses for older visitors. Guests should wear comfortable clothes and sturdy shoes since access involves walking through forest terrain.
A special feature is Espace Lutin, an area designed specifically for very young children with gentler activities set right in the forest environment. This section shows how the site welcomes families with toddlers.
